加密算法是将明文转换为密文的数学函数,需要密钥才能解密,用于确保数据安全。常见的区块链加密算法包括:哈希函数:sha-256(比特币)、ripemd-160(比特币地址)对称加密算法:aes(敏感数据)、des(比特币交易)非对称加密算法:rsa(数字签名)、ecc(紧凑签名)混合加密算法:ecies(加密消息)
什么是加密算法?
加密算法是一种数学函数,它可以将明文(可读数据)转换为密文(不可读数据),需要使用特定的密钥才能解密。加密算法具有保密性和完整性,确保数据在传输或存储过程中免遭未经授权的访问。
常见的区块链加密算法
区块链技术广泛使用多种加密算法来确保交易安全和数据的完整性。以下是常见的区块链加密算法:
哈希函数(Hashing Functions)
对称加密算法(Symmetric Cryptography)
非对称加密算法(Asymmetric Cryptography)
混合加密算法 (Hybrid Cryptography)
这些加密算法对于保护区块链网络免受攻击和未经授权的访问至关重要,确保了交易的保密性、完整性和不可否认性。
以上就是什么是加密算法?常见的区块链加密算法有哪些?的详细内容,更多请关注本站其它相关文章!
免责声明:本文为转载,非本网原创内容,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。
如有疑问请发送邮件至:bangqikeconnect@gmail.com